盐酸溶液中复合型缓蚀剂对铁腐蚀作用的研究

摘    要:通过失重法即测量金属试样浸入腐蚀介质一定时间后的质量变化来确定其腐蚀速率,从而研究了盐酸体系中此复合型缓蚀剂对铁的缓蚀性能,并讨论了用量、温度、时间对缓蚀性能的影响.结果表明,该复合型缓蚀剂在10%盐酸腐蚀环境中对铁具有较好的缓蚀作用.

The study of Inhibition Mechanism of the Mixed- type Inhibitor on Iron in HCl Solution

Abstract:The corrosion speed of the iron was examined with weigh - loss method in the HCI system and this paper discussed the effect of factors such as concentration, temperature and time. The results showed that the mixed- type inhibitor attained good inhibition on corrosion of Fe in corrosive environment of 10% HCl solution.
